Buying and Selling Web Properties: The Online Realm
Wiki Article
The internet has blossomed into a dynamic ecosystem where digital assets like websites hold significant value. Web Properties can be obtained by entrepreneurs, investors, or even individuals seeking to establish an online presence. The process of obtaining a website involves exploring various platforms and identifying suitable options that align with specific goals. Conversely, website owners may choose to sell their online properties for a variety of reasons, such as seeking financial returns, focusing on other ventures, or simply needing a change. The ecosystem for buying and selling websites is highly intense, with platforms like Flippa, Empire Flippers, and BizBuySell providing avenues for both buyers and sellers to connect.
- Many factors influence the valuation of a website, including its traffic, earning potential, aesthetics, and overall brand visibility.
- Comprehensive due diligence is crucial for both parties to ensure a profitable transaction.
- Legal are essential to protect the interests of both buyers and sellers.
Navigating this digital marketplace requires a clear understanding of market trends, website valuations, and legal considerations. By employing sound strategies and seeking expert advice when necessary, individuals can effectively purchase or transfer websites for mutually beneficial outcomes.

Procuring Your Next Web Application Success Story
The world of web applications is a dynamic and ever-evolving landscape. To stay ahead of the curve, visionaries need to be constantly on the lookout for new opportunities. One exciting avenue for growth is purchasing existing web applications. This can provide a rapid route to market, leveraging the existing infrastructure and user base of an already successful platform. However, identifying the right application for your needs requires careful analysis.
- Key Indicators to consider include the application's traction, its target market, and its financial potential.
- It's also crucial to evaluate the technology used, as well as the ongoing development roadmap.
- Due diligence is essential before completing any acquisition. This involves reviewing financial records, contracts, and rights.
